Guaranty Agreement Bonds: Definition and Purpose
A surety agreement bond is an economic tool that assures the satisfaction of a contractual responsibility between 2 parties. This type of bond is typically utilized in building tasks or various other situations where an event needs guarantee that the terms of a contract will certainly be upheld.
When you enter into an agreement, the surety contract bond acts as a promise that the commitments mentioned in the agreement will be satisfied. Insurance policy: Definition and Coverage
Currently let's explore the world of insurance coverage, which is an essential facet of threat management that you run into often in different facets of life. Insurance is an agreement in between the insured and the insurance company, where the insurance company agrees to offer monetary defense against defined threats for routine costs payments.
Right here's a break down of insurance coverage:
1. Residential property Insurance coverage: This kind of insurance policy covers losses and damages to your building, such as your home, auto, or organization possessions.
2. Liability Insurance coverage: Obligation insurance shields you from claims or claims submitted against you for bodily injury or property damages triggered by your actions or neglect.
3. Health Insurance: Medical insurance provides protection for medical expenditures, including physician visits, health center remains, and prescription medications.

Trick Distinctions In Between Guaranty Agreement Bonds and Insurance Coverage
As you look into the crucial differences in between surety contract bonds and insurance, it's important to recognize just how these two types of monetary protection differ in their insurance coverage and contractual contracts.
Guaranty agreement bonds are a sort of warranty that makes sure the completion of a particular project or commitment. They're normally utilized in construction or other industries where a service provider's efficiency is essential.
In contrast, insurance supplies coverage for a wide variety of threats, such as property damages, liability, or injury. Insurance policies are typically wider in scope and cover a range of potential losses.
Additionally, guaranty contract bonds include a three-party contract between the principal (service provider), obligee (project owner), and surety (bonding firm), while insurance entails a two-party arrangement in between the insured and the insurance provider.
